Hardwood Ramp Installation in Kansas City, KS
Hardwood ramp installation services provide a practical solution for improving accessibility around residential properties, especially for homeowners needing to ease entry for wheelchairs, walkers, or mobility aids. These ramps are custom-built to match the specific dimensions and aesthetic preferences of a property, making them suitable for entryways, porches, decks, or other elevated areas. Projects typically involve measuring the space, selecting appropriate hardwood materials, and constructing a durable, safe ramp that complements the property's design. Property owners often want to understand the options for different hardwood types, the installation process, and how the ramp will fit into existing outdoor features before requesting a service.
Before requesting hardwood ramp installation, property owners should consider the location where the ramp will be installed, the weight capacity needed, and any local building codes or regulations that may apply. It's also helpful to think about the preferred style and finish of the ramp to ensure it integrates seamlessly with the home's exterior. Clarifying these details can help ensure the project meets accessibility needs while enhancing the property's appearance and functionality.
